The GCSE Language curriculum for pupils at Higham Lane or St Thomas More Catholic School encompasses both the analysis of unseen texts and the development of the pupil's own transactional writing. When crafting an article or a speech, the learner might employ juxtaposition, placing two contrasting ideas in close proximity to highlight their differences and create a thematic impact. Transactional formats require the student to use alliteration, where the repetition of initial consonant sounds can make a headline or a key point more memorable for the reader. By focusing on structural shifts and cohesive devices, the writer ensures that their work maintains a professional rhythm while meeting the marking criteria of boards like AQA and CIE. English Literature requires a detailed interpretation of central themes and character arcs across a diverse range of set texts. A student might examine the political themes and social commentary in George Orwell's Animal Farm or explore the themes of memory and identity in the poetry of Carol Ann Duffy, such as in the poem 'War Photographer'. We practise annotating texts to identify key quotations, showing the student how to link these details back to the writer’s intentions and the wider historical and social context. Essay composition and structure are refined by teaching the student how to build a well-evidenced argument that satisfies the Assessment Objectives of the exam.
